The effects of antenatal depression and SSRI exposure on children: A systematic review
2025-02-12
Abstract excerpt
<p>Introduction: Antenatal depression (AD) affects 7-13% of pregnant women and has adverse implications for both mother and child. Treatment of AD often requires pharmacological intervention, typically with sel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ors (SSRIs).
